Rubel Hossain Ends International Career

Bangladesh’s experienced fast bowler Rubel Hossain has officially brought his international cricket career to a close, marking the end of a significant era in the country’s pace bowling history. Although he had been out of the national set-up for several years, his formal retirement announcement on Wednesday prompted an emotional response across the cricketing community, with many reflecting on his long-standing contribution to Bangladesh cricket.

In his farewell message, Rubel expressed immense pride in having represented Bangladesh at the highest level. He described wearing the national jersey as the greatest honour of his life and highlighted that every appearance across formats carried deep personal value. Rubel also confirmed that while he is stepping away from international cricket, he remains open to continuing his involvement in domestic competitions. He extended heartfelt gratitude to his family, teammates, supporters, and members of the media who supported him throughout his journey.

Following the announcement, tributes poured in from current and former cricketers as well as officials associated with Bangladesh cricket. Former captain and Bangladesh Cricket Board president Tamim Iqbal paid tribute to Rubel’s service, noting that his presence on and off the field left a lasting impression on the national side. He emphasised that Rubel’s contributions would be remembered as an important part of Bangladesh’s cricketing development.

Former captain Mashrafe Bin Mortaza recalled key moments shared with Rubel, particularly highlighting his performances in high-pressure situations and his memorable spells during international fixtures, including matches in Adelaide. Similarly, Mushfiqur Rahim referred to Bangladesh’s historic victory over England in the 2015 World Cup, a match in which Rubel played a decisive bowling role, and wished him success in the next phase of his life.

Several other cricketers, including Enamul Haque Bijoy, Mahmudullah Riyad, and young pacer Shoriful Islam, also shared messages of appreciation, describing Rubel as a source of inspiration and a valuable teammate who contributed greatly to the dressing room environment.

Rubel was widely recognised for his aggressive fast bowling and his effectiveness in death overs, often entrusted with delivering under pressure. His ability to generate pace and take crucial wickets at key moments made him an important asset for Bangladesh across all formats.
